Claire Summers knocks it out of the park!
Eaton senior sings national anthem at Rangers game
Last month, Claire Summers finally decided to submit a recording to the Texas Rangers singing the national anthem. Two days later, the Rangers called her back and asked her to sing at today's game!

The Eaton senior — heavily involved in the school's musical theater program — represented Northwest ISD and sang beautifully! Well done, Claire!

NISD high schools named best in Texas
All four Northwest ISD high schools have been selected as 2022 U.S. News and World Report Best High Schools in America!

The rankings include data on nearly 24,000 public high schools in 50 states and the District of Columbia. Nearly 18,000 schools were ranked on six factors based on their performance on state assessments and how well they prepare students for college.
Register today for 2022-2023 school year
Enrollment for the 2022-2023 school year remains open!

Enrolling your child — and providing annual proof of residency — as early as possible is one way that you can help your campus and the district prepare for the next school year. The more families enroll early, the fewer class-balancing changes the district has to make after the school year begins. Early enrollment helps us have teachers where they need to be to meet the needs of our families.
